Unil Geocatalog

  • Unil Geocatalog is a geospatial database for GIS operations. Data are freely available for UNIL  Staff and students. Information includes:  topographic maps, digital terrain models (altitudes), aerial photographs, Satellite photographs, Hydrographic networks, Road networks, Land cover, census data (population, and buildings), etc..

map.geo.admin.ch

  • map.geo.admin.ch is a geospatial database for GIS data for Switzerland. It is freely available for everyone, it has a great graphical interface to visualize where the data is available in Switzerland. Dowloading is easy form this platform.

Geocat.ch

  • Geocat.ch is a detailed list of geodata and GIS datasets of several types covering the whole of Switzerland. They cover physical and human-based geographical data.

EnviDat

  • EnviDat is a geocatalog website containing several physical environmental datasets. With its worldwide coverage and free accessibility, it can be very useful for many types of projects or research work.

GISGeography

  • GISGeography is a catalog of 10 free to use geodatabases, known as accessible and available for any type of work requiring GIS data.
  • Application:
    • Its diversity makes it useful in many maners. For example, the Esri open data hub listed in this catalog houses over 250’000 datasets from many organisations all over the world.
